It is generally not recommended to include personal reasons for resigning in a resignation letter.

Address your manager formally. Inform them that you're resigning for personal reasons, and state the date of your last day. In the next paragraph, shift the focus on positivity. Express gratitude for the valuable experience and (if applicable) offer your assistance to ease the transition.

State that you are resigning, and provide the effective date. Briefly cite personal reasons as the basis for your resignation, without elaborating further. Express gratitude for the opportunity to have worked there. Convey well-wishes for the company and your colleagues.

How to write a resignation letter in a toxic company? Start with 'Hi. Name of manager. '. Express what you've learned from the team. State that you've made a tough decision. Mention that you're leaving your role at the company on a specific date. Wish everyone the best and sign off with your name.

You can resign for any reason you like, and you are under no obligation to disclose the reason.

Essential elements to include in this letter are: The date. Name of the company. Name of the person you're addressing the letter to (usually your immediate boss) The fact that you are resigning for personal reasons. Your last date of employment. An offer to help with the transition.
